  "message": "Merge tag \u0027for-linus\u0027 of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/virt/kvm/kvm\n\nPull kvm fixes from Paolo Bonzini:\n \"ARM64:\n\n   - Fix pKVM error path on init, making sure we do not change critical\n     system registers as we\u0027re about to fail\n\n   - Make sure that the host\u0027s vector length is at capped by a value\n     common to all CPUs\n\n   - Fix kvm_has_feat*() handling of \"negative\" features, as the current\n     code is pretty broken\n\n   - Promote Joey to the status of official reviewer, while James steps\n     down -- hopefully only temporarly\n\n  x86:\n\n   - Fix compilation with KVM_INTEL\u003dKVM_AMD\u003dn\n\n   - Fix disabling KVM_X86_QUIRK_SLOT_ZAP_ALL when shadow MMU is in use\n\n  Selftests:\n\n   - Fix compilation on non-x86 architectures\"\n\n* tag \u0027for-linus\u0027 of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/virt/kvm/kvm:\n  x86/reboot: emergency callbacks are now registered by common KVM code\n  KVM: x86: leave kvm.ko out of the build if no vendor module is requested\n  KVM: x86/mmu: fix KVM_X86_QUIRK_SLOT_ZAP_ALL for shadow MMU\n  KVM: arm64: Fix kvm_has_feat*() handling of negative features\n  KVM: selftests: Fix build on architectures other than x86_64\n  KVM: arm64: Another reviewer reshuffle\n  KVM: arm64: Constrain the host to the maximum shared SVE VL with pKVM\n  KVM: arm64: Fix __pkvm_init_vcpu cptr_el2 error path\n",
